Sample Resume Bullet Points for Toxicologist

Strong bullet points start with action verbs and include quantified results:

  • Conducted toxicological risk assessments for 50+ chemical and pharmaceutical compounds annually
  • Designed and supervised GLP toxicology studies supporting 10+ FDA regulatory submissions
  • Evaluated environmental toxicity data informing remediation strategies for 20+ contaminated sites
  • Published 10+ peer-reviewed papers on toxicological mechanisms and dose-response relationships
Toxicologist Resume Tips
  1. Tailor to each job: Match your resume keywords to the specific job description. Our ATS checker can show you exactly which keywords you're missing.
  2. Quantify achievements: Use numbers, percentages, and dollar amounts to demonstrate impact. "Increased sales by 25%" is stronger than "Improved sales."
  3. Use the right format: For Toxicologist positions, use a clean, single-column layout that ATS systems can parse correctly. Avoid graphics, tables, and multi-column layouts.
  4. Include relevant Toxicology experience: Employers looking for Toxicologist candidates prioritize Toxicology, Risk Assessment, Chemical Analysis skills.
  5. Keep it concise: Aim for 1 page if you have less than 10 years of experience, 2 pages maximum for senior roles.
